In a major twist in the ongoing drug investigation involving Tamil cinema personalities, popular actor Krishna has been arrested by the Chennai police. This development follows closely on the heels of the arrest and imprisonment of actor Srikanth, who is also allegedly linked to the same case.
Sources revealed that the arrest took place after a detailed two-hour search at Krishna’s residence in Besant Nagar, Chennai. The operation was carried out by a special investigation team based on information reportedly provided by Srikanth during his interrogation. According to police officials, Srikanth disclosed details of a drug trafficking network, naming Krishna as a potential associate.
Initially, the authorities had intended to summon Krishna for questioning. However, when he could not be located and was believed to be in hiding, the police intensified their efforts and formed a special task force to track him down. The actor was soon located and taken into custody.
During questioning, Krishna strongly denied any involvement in drug-related activities. “I am not addicted to drugs,” he told investigators. “I have heart and stomach issues, so I cannot take such substances.” His statement was later supported by medical reports, which indicated no trace of drug usage in his system.
Despite this, the police have confirmed that the investigation is still in progress. The search of his residence reportedly yielded some digital evidence, though details have not been disclosed. Authorities have stated that further steps will depend on the analysis of the seized items and ongoing inquiries.
The arrest of Krishna has caused a stir within the film industry, with many expressing shock over his alleged connection to the drug network. Industry insiders are concerned about the wider implications, as this marks yet another high-profile name entangled in the growing scandal.
As the probe deepens, the police have indicated that more individuals could come under scrutiny. Meanwhile, Krishna remains in custody as investigators continue to examine the extent of his alleged involvement in the case.
